How much do warehouse inventory control assistant j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 10, 2026, the average hourly pay for warehouse inventory control assistant in Georgia is $14.81,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$13.17 and $15.82 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What does a warehouse inventory control assistant do?

A Warehouse Inventory Control Assistant is responsible for supporting the management of inventory within a warehouse. Their main duties include tracking incoming and outgoing goods, updating inventory records, conducting regular stock counts, and assisting with the organization of storage areas. They ensure that inventory levels are accurate and help prevent issues like overstocking or shortages. This role often involves working with inventory management systems and collaborating with other warehouse staff to ensure efficient operations.

What is the difference between Warehouse Inventory Control Assistant vs Warehouse Clerk?

AspectWarehouse Inventory Control AssistantWarehouse Clerk
Primary RoleManaging inventory records, tracking stock levels, and ensuring accurate inventory dataHandling shipping, receiving, and basic warehouse documentation
Required SkillsInventory management, data entry, attention to detailBasic computer skills, organization, communication
Work EnvironmentStockrooms, inventory areas, data management stationsWarehouse floor, shipping/receiving zones
CertificationsNone typically required, but inventory or logistics certifications can helpNone typically required

The Warehouse Inventory Control Assistant focuses on managing and maintaining accurate inventory records, while the Warehouse Clerk handles day-to-day shipping and receiving tasks. Both roles are essential in warehouse operations but differ mainly in their responsibilities and focus areas.

How does a warehouse inventory control assistant typically collaborate with other departments to ensure accurate stock levels?

A Warehouse Inventory Control Assistant regularly works with purchasing, shipping, and receiving teams to maintain accurate inventory records. They communicate with these departments to reconcile discrepancies, coordinate stock replenishments, and ensure timely updates to inventory systems. This collaboration helps prevent stockouts or overstock situations, streamlines operations, and supports efficient warehouse management. Strong teamwork and communication skills are essential for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a warehouse inventory control assistant,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Warehouse Inventory Control Assistant, you need strong organizational skills, attention to detail, and familiarity with inventory management principles,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Experience with warehouse management systems (WMS), barcode scanners, and spreadsheet software like Excel is typically required. Effective communication, teamwork, and problem-solving abilities are crucial soft skills for excelling in this role. These competencies ensure accurate inventory tracking, efficient warehouse operations, and the prevention of costly errors.

TheWarehouse Clerkposition is located inBraselton, GA.

You'llbe excited about this opportunity because you will...

  • Run and consult systems databases to identify the cartons needed for huboutbound deliveries
  • Identify via audit exceptions to designated outbound lanes
  • Build, open, and inspect units flagged for further action, as directed via the assembly instructions
  • Conduct dock searches for cartons as needed, and removes straps and vendor pallets
  • Analyze daily the hub inventory variances and the upkeep of inventory and outbound reports
  • Run daily reports for hub records
  • Execute basic waving functions as needed
  • Locate, receive, and task cartons
  • Safely and efficiently operate material handling tools and equipment
  • Keep work area safe, organized and clean according to general warehousing practices and OSHA requirements daily
  • Other duties as deemed necessary

Check out some of the required qualifications we are looking for in amazing candidates....

  • High School Diploma or Equivalent
  • At least 6 months' experience with RF scanners
  • This is an onsite and in office role
  • Willing and able to be cross trained and certified to operate any or allequipment: Reach Tracker, Pacers, Swing Reach, Order Picker/TT, Motorized Pallet Jack
  • Excellent Warehouse Management Systemknowledge including handheld, truck mount and desktop
  • Microsoft Office Proficient: Outlook, Word, and Excel (Basic)
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ills necessary
  • Flexible to work overtime as required

Review these physical requirements, as they play a major part in this role....

  • Able to bend, reach, squat, and climb stairs/ladders
  • Able to lift up to 65 lbs
  • Comfortable walking/standing 90% of the day
  • Comfortable elevating on an Order Picker (OP) and Swing Reach (SW) up to 35 ft
